AUTOCRATICALNESS Meaning and Definition

  1. Autocraticalness, also spelled autocratness, is a term that refers to the characteristic or quality of being autocratic. It is derived from the word "autocratic," which means to possess or exercise unlimited power or authority. Autocraticalness signifies the tendency or state of being authoritarian, dictatorial, or oppressive in one's governing style or behavior.

    The term encapsulates the essence of autocracy, which is a system of governance where absolute power is concentrated in the hands of a single individual or centralized authority, often lacking checks and balances or democratic processes. Autocraticalness implies a dominant, authoritative, and often strict approach to ruling, typically with little to no regard for the input, opinions, or rights of others.

    When a person or government displays autocraticalness, it usually involves the exercise of strong-handed control, decision-making power, and the imposition of policies or regulations without consultation or consensus. This style of leadership fosters a top-down approach and relies heavily on the leader's judgment and directives, disregarding dissent or opposition. Such an environment tends to limit individual freedoms, curtail civil liberties, and stifle the growth of democratic institutions.

    In summary, autocraticalness relates to the quality or attribute of being autocratic, characterized by the concentration of power, limited participation, and the absence of accountability or transparency in governance. It describes a ruling style that emphasizes hierarchical authority and suppresses the influence or voice of others.
